Prizefighter clip sees Russell Crowe bare-knuckle boxing

July 12, 2022 by Amie Cranswick

With a little over a week to go until Prizefighter arrives on Prime Video, a new poster has been released for the biographical drama along with a clip which sees Russell Crowe’s former boxer Jack Slack involved in a brutal fight as his young grandson, future Champion of All England prizefighter Jem Belcher, watches on; check them out here…

Jem Belcher (Matt Hookings) is born into poverty, brought up by his grandfather (Russell Crowe), a former boxer now struggling with addiction. Desperate to make a living and honour his grandfather’s legacy, he seeks mentorship from a renowned trainer (Ray Winstone), who nurtures his natural talent and coaches him to be the greatest fighter in the world. Jem is Champion of England and top of the world before an accident leaves him partially blind, sparking a destructive downfall. Jem must prove himself once again and fight the latest champion in a brutal contest to reclaim his title once and for all.

Directed by Daniel Graham, Prizefighter: The Life of Jem Blecher stars Matt Hookings as Belcher, alongside Russell Crowe, Ray Winstone, Marton Csokas, Jodhi May, Julian Glover, and Steven Berkoff.

Prizefighter: The Life of Jem Belcher arrives on Prime Video on July 22nd.
